Extinction rebellion protesters have blocked the entrances to Shell’s Aberdeen headquarters.
Activists arrived at the Altens base at about 06:30 and plan to remain at the site all day “to hold Shell to account”.
The group says the protest is part of its two-week long campaign targeting the fossil fuel industry.
Shell said it was addressing its emissions and helping customers to reduce theirs.
A spokesman said: “The heightened awareness of climate change that we have seen over recent months is a good thing.
“As a company, we agree that urgent action is needed. What will really accelerate change is effective policy, investment in technology innovation and deployment, and changing customer behaviour.
“As we move to a lower-carbon future, we are committed to playing our part, by addressing our own emissions and helping customers to reduce theirs – because we all have a role to play.”
